    - Overview: Clean and good variety of stores. Parking is fine not on peak times. Each store time varies during the pandemic. -Vibe: comfortable to walk around, decoration is nothing too fancy. There’s store vacancy here and there. Has a good enough selection of stores, including Amazon, Apple, Sephora, Nordstrom, West Elm, Anthropologie, movie theater, and Cheesecake Factory. There are seating spaces throughout, which is nice. -Parking: includes indoor and outdoor parking. Usually hard to find a parking spot during weekends and peak hours.

    It's nice to be able to walk through a large indoor space -- rather than an outdoor strip mall. The Saint Louis Galleria mall has three floors, high vaulted ceilings with lots natural light and windows. It's possible to stand on the third floor overlooking the large escalator and elevator area, and be able to see all the way down to the first floor food court. This mall is an excellent example of tasteful splendor.
